    Abstract:

    Based on the logging data of the drilled holes, analysis and calculation were made on the formation pore pressure, formation fracture pressure and borehole collapsing pressure in main blocks of the Hailaer oilfield; the sectional drawing was also established for pressure change of wells in different blocks and pressure change of wells in the same block but with different depth. According to the analysis, accurate predictive value of formation pressure could be obtained by acoustic time difference method. The fracture pressure was calculated by Eaton mode, Steve mode, Huangrongzun mode and well log data; the comparison proved the predictive data of fracture pressure by Huangrongzun mode was accurate and the collapsing pressure calculated by Mohr-Column rule could satisfy the project precision requirement. Reasonable and safe drilling mud destiny window was eventually determined for different blocks by comprehensive consideration.
